"Pop Ur Shit" is a song by British-American rapper 21 Savage, American rapper Young Thug and American record producer Metro Boomin, taken from Savage's third studio album American Dream (2024).

Background and composition

[edit]

"Pop Ur Shit" is a trap song.[1] In the post-chorus, 21 Savage compares the smell of marijuana to that of feces.[1][2] The song features a previously unreleased verse from Young Thug[3] that is censored due to his lyrics being used as evidence of crimes in his RICO case.[4]

Critical reception

[edit]

The song received generally mixed reviews from music critics. Will Schube of HipHopDX wrote the song is "formulaic Atlanta trap, but it works because of Metro Boomin's beat and a more-alien-than-usual guest feature from Young Thug", before remarking that 21 Savage "has the temerity to rap: 'It smell like gas, I think somebody pooped.' It would be funny if it wasn't so embarrassing."[1] Mosi Reeves of Rolling Stone commented the song "sounds hard as nails" but its chorus "feel[s] underwritten, perhaps making them more effective to chant along with during his arena shows."[3] Grant Rindner of Variety considered it one of the "standout cuts" from American Dream, though also stating that Young Thug's verse "sounds hastily censored in a way that disrupts its rhythm".[5] Aaron Williams of Uproxx commented the song's hook "is so bad, you might have to grit your teeth to get to Thug's verse — then immediately hit 'skip.'"[6]

Charts

[edit]
Chart performance for "Pop Ur Shit"
Chart (2024) Peak
position
Canada (Canadian Hot 100)[7] 29
Global 200 (Billboard)[8] 44
USBillboard Hot 100[9] 31
USHot R&B/Hip-Hop Songs (Billboard)[10] 13
